Metal Artifacts Correction Method Research about Liquid Metal Angiography

  • Computed Tomography(CT) can be used in the visualization on the anatomical vessel networks. Liquid metal angiography can enhance the vessel networks. Because the liquid metal contrast agent has high linear attenuation coefficient, the reconstructed images usually have radial metal artifacts, which will cause the inaccurate edges of the vessels. To solve this problem, a new correction method based on bone beam-hardening correction is developed. The experiment results show that it can reduce the metal artifacts in isolated pig kidney liquid metal angiography image and improve the image quality.
